O*NET Occupational Layer

Entry Bottleneck Risk + AI-Resistance Score

For every major, we identify destination occupations using the official CIP-to-SOC crosswalk. We calculate Entry Bottleneck Risk (how competitive entry is) and AI-Resistance Score (how automation-proof those roles are) for each destination career cluster.

📍
U.S. College Scorecard Layer

Real Earnings & Debt — In Your State

We ingest the U.S. Department of Education's College Scorecard dataset (6,000+ CIP × state data points) to show real median 4-year earnings and debt levels for graduates of each major in your state. You see actual ROI, not national averages that may not reflect your market.

What is Entry Bottleneck Risk?

Entry Bottleneck Risk measures how competitive entry-level positions are for the jobs most commonly occupied by graduates of a given major. A high bottleneck score means graduates frequently compete for roles below their education level. A low score means the degree unlocks strong, direct career paths.

What is an AI-Resistance Score?

The AI-Resistance Score measures how structurally resilient a career is against AI automation, calculated using O*NET data across three moats: Empathy & Social Complexity, Physical & Manual Dexterity, and Chaos & Creativity. High scores indicate careers with human-irreplaceable skills at their core.
